Subcompact cars sell briskly in Britain
Wednesday, 21-Feb-2007 11:10PM EDT
Story from United Press International. Copyright 2007 by United Press International (via ClariNet) LONDON, Feb. 21 (UPI) -- Subcompact car sales are soaring in Britain, with sales of cars such as Ford Fiestas up nearly 19 percent from a year ago, an industry trade group says. Subcompacts account for nearly a third of the British market, with nearly 55,000 subcompacts -- or "superminis" -- registered in January, the Society of Motor Manufacturers and Traders says. The auto trade group predicts subcompact sales will increase by more than 3 percent this year, mostly at the expense of sport utility vehicles, The Scotsman newspaper reports. "Big cars are becoming socially stigmatized," correspondent Jim Dunn says. "Twenty years ago, the public reaction stigmatized drunken driving and you're seeing something similar with 4x4s."
